# Flaglight Rollouts — Approvals

Quick version for on-call: any rollout touching more than 5% of traffic needs an approval in Flaglight before the ramp continues. Kill switches don't need approval — just flip them and note it in the incident channel. Scheduled ramps pause automatically if error budget burns hot. If you're stuck at 2 a.m. with a pending approval, there's one person authorized to override, and that's the approver below.

account owner for tagep-bafof: Norael Gilax Juleth

**CI note — Blue-green deploy flake, Ledgerloop billing worker**

The green environment intermittently fails its readiness probe because the billing worker loads rate tables before the config volume mounts. Adding a ten-second init delay resolved it in three consecutive runs. Please review the ordering fix rather than the delay workaround. The failing run's token appears below.

session token of kagup-hahaf = htk3_2b8

TICKET #4417 — Vault locked, pooling config unreachable

Poolbridge service can't fetch connection-pool credentials; the Kestrelgate vault sealed itself after three failed unseal attempts during last night's node restart. Max pool size is stuck at the fallback of 5, and the Tallow API is queuing badly. Don't restart the vault pods — that wipes the unseal progress. Manually unseal node-2 first, then node-1. The unseal passphrase for on-call use follows.

vault phrase of tagag-fawef = lammir-ulaiel-oliax-belox-eliox-ulaok-gilael-norys-holox-fenir

## Who to ping: slow autocomplete index

If the Birchline autocomplete index is lagging (suggestions taking >400ms, or stale entries showing up), it's almost always the nightly rebuild falling behind. Don't restart the indexer yourself — that makes the backlog worse. The owning team is Typeahead Guild; Priya runs point this quarter and usually replies fast during the eng sync window. For anything index-related, drop a note to the guild inbox below.

billing contact of bawep-fawif = fenath_zorael@nelvrocorp.corp

## Authentication

Matchwright's pairing engine runs on the JVM; GC pauses over 200ms can drop auth handshakes mid-flight. Keep token TTLs at 90s minimum so retries survive a pause. All requests to the Matchwright core must carry a service credential in the X-MW-Auth header. New hires: request quota from the platform channel first. Use the key below for staging.

app token of hawif-kafof = kto15_B3AN0KfpZRy4TLc